Soyasaponin Aa

CAS No. 117230-33-8

Soyasaponin Aa ( )

Catalog No. M31165 CAS No. 117230-33-8

Soyasaponin Aa and soyasaponin Ab dose-dependently markedly inhibit adipocyte differentiation and expression of various adipogenic marker genes, through the downregulation of the adipogenesis-related transcription factors PPARγ and C/EBPα± in 3T3-L1 adipocytes.
